1.—(1) These Regulations may be cited as the Insolvency (Amendment) Regulations (Northern Ireland) 2009 and shall come into operation on 1st October 2009.
(2) In these Regulations, the “principal Regulations” means the Insolvency Regulations (Northern Ireland) 1996(1).
2. The principal Regulations shall be amended in accordance with the provisions of the Schedule.
3. The substitution of Schedule 1 to the principal Regulations by paragraph 4 of the Schedule shall only apply in relation to services provided by the official receiver or any of his officers in relation to—
(a)a company in respect of which a winding-up order is made on or after 1st October 2009;
(b)a bankruptcy where the bankruptcy order is made on or after 1st October 2009; or
(c)his appointment as interim receiver or provisional liquidator when he is appointed on or after 1st October 2009.
